Position Objective
Provide students with appropriate learning activities and experiences in the core academic subject area assigned to help them fulfill their potential for intellectual, emotional, physical, and social growth. Enable students to develop competencies and skills to function successfully in society.
Education / Certification
Bachelor's degree from accredited university
Valid Texas teaching certificate with required endorsements or required training for subject and level assigned
Demonstrated competency in the core academic subject area assigned
Bilingual Certification preferred

Mental Demands / Physical Demands / Environmental Factors :
Tools / Equipment Used : Personal computer and peripherals; standard instructional equipment
Posture : Prolonged standing; frequent kneeling / squatting, bending / stooping, pushing / pulling, and twisting
Motion : Frequent walking
Lifting : Regular light lifting and carrying (less than 15 pounds); may lift and move textbooks and classroom equipment
Environment : Work inside, may work outside; regular exposure to noise
Mental Demands : Maintain emotional control under stress; work prolonged or irregular hours
